media: ipu3-cio2: Use unsigned values where appropriate
authorSakari Ailus <sakari.ailus@linux.intel.com>
Fri, 9 Oct 2020 10:02:41 +0000 (12:02 +0200)
committerMauro Carvalho Chehab <mchehab+huawei@kernel.org>
Mon, 16 Nov 2020 09:31:14 +0000 (10:31 +0100)
Use unsigned values for width, height, bit shifts and registers,
effectively for all definitions that are not signed.
